The Mursi Tribe of Ethiopia's Omo Valley and Their Extraordinary Traditions The Mursi tribe is one of the most iconic indigenous communities in Ethiopia's Omo Valley. Living in the remote Lower Omo region, the Mursi have preserved a way of life that has existed for centuries, making them one of Africa's most fascinating cultural groups. Perhaps the most famous Mursi tradition is the wearing of lip plates by some women. As girls reach adulthood, they may gradually stretch their lower lips to insert clay plates. Within Mursi culture, the lip plate is a symbol of beauty, maturity, cultural identity, and pride. Today, not every Mursi woman chooses to wear one, but it remains an important part of their heritage. The Mursi are also skilled cattle herders. Cattle represent wealth, respect, and family status, and they play a central role in marriages, ceremonies, and everyday life. Both men and women decorate their bodies with intricate designs using white clay, charcoal, and natural pigments. These temporary paintings showcase creativity and are worn during celebrations, dances, and community gatherings. Scarification is another traditional practice among the Mursi. Decorative scars on the body are regarded as symbols of beauty, courage, and important life achievements. The Mursi continue to live close to nature, relying on cattle keeping, farming, and the seasonal resources of the Omo Valley. Their customs, language, and traditions have survived despite increasing contact with the modern world. The Mursi people remind us that Africa is home to remarkable cultures whose traditions reflect history, identity, and resilience.
